Current forecast guidance from NOAA and private models shows Miami overnight lows for July 6 centered on 79–81°F, consistent with July climatology where the average minimum sits near 78–80°F under the persistent subtropical ridge. Light southeast flow, sea-surface temperatures near 85°F, and high boundary-layer moisture limit nocturnal cooling, while scattered afternoon thunderstorms offer only modest relief before clearing. Trader positioning clusters tightly around the 78–81°F buckets because ensemble spreads remain narrow this close to the event, with resolution hinging on the official Miami International Airport minimum reported by the National Weather Service. No significant model shifts or atypical steering patterns have emerged in the past 48 hours to alter the baseline outlook.

The resolution source for this market will be information from Wunderground, specifically the lowest temperature recorded for all times on this day for the Miami Intl Airport Station, available here: https://www.wunderground.com/history/daily/us/fl/miami/KMIA.
To toggle between Fahrenheit and Celsius, click the gear icon next to the search bar and switch the Temperature setting between °F and °C.
This market can not resolve until the first data point for the following date has been published on the resolution source.
The resolution source for this market measures temperatures to whole degrees Fahrenheit (eg, 21°F). Thus, this is the level of precision that will be used when resolving the market.
Revisions to temperatures recorded within this market's timeframe will be considered until the first datapoint for the following date has been published, after which any alterations will not be considered.
